当前位置: 首页 > news >正文

如何快速将网页内容转换为Markdown格式:MarkDownload完整指南

如何快速将网页内容转换为Markdown格式:MarkDownload完整指南

【免费下载链接】markdownloadA Firefox and Google Chrome extension to clip websites and download them into a readable markdown file.项目地址: https://gitcode.com/gh_mirrors/ma/markdownload

你是否曾为保存网页内容而烦恼?复制粘贴网页内容到笔记软件时,格式混乱、广告干扰、图片丢失等问题让人头疼。无论是学术研究需要整理参考文献,还是内容创作者收集素材,传统方法效率低下且难以维护格式完整性。今天,我们将介绍一款能够彻底改变你信息收集方式的工具——MarkDownload,一款专业的网页转Markdown浏览器扩展。

问题场景:传统网页保存方式的局限性

在日常工作和学习中,我们经常需要保存网页内容。传统的保存方式存在诸多问题:

  1. 格式混乱:直接复制粘贴会导致HTML标签残留、样式丢失
  2. 内容冗余:网页导航、广告、侧边栏等无关信息难以去除
  3. 组织困难:保存的网页文件难以分类、搜索和编辑
  4. 跨平台兼容性差:不同设备间同步和查看不便

这些问题在知识管理、学术研究、内容创作等场景中尤为突出。例如,研究人员需要整理大量参考文献,开发者需要保存技术文档,内容创作者需要收集灵感素材——传统方法在这些场景下效率极低。

解决方案:MarkDownload的一站式网页转Markdown方案

MarkDownload是一款专为现代浏览器设计的扩展程序,能够智能地将网页内容转换为易读、易编辑的Markdown格式。它通过以下方式解决上述问题:

智能内容提取:基于Mozilla的Readability.js库,自动识别网页主体内容,过滤广告、导航栏等干扰元素,保留核心信息。

格式精准转换:利用Turndown.js库将HTML转换为标准Markdown格式,确保标题、列表、代码块、链接等格式的完整性。

多浏览器支持:兼容Chrome、Firefox、Edge和Safari等主流浏览器,提供一致的用户体验。

本地化处理:所有转换都在本地浏览器中完成,无需上传数据到远程服务器,保护用户隐私。

MarkDownload在Chrome浏览器中的操作界面,支持一键将网页转换为Markdown格式

功能详解:MarkDownload的五大核心功能

1. 一键转换整个网页

点击浏览器工具栏中的MarkDownload图标,即可快速将当前网页转换为Markdown格式。转换过程自动识别文章标题、作者、发布时间等元数据,并生成结构清晰的Markdown文档。

转换效果

  • 自动提取文章标题作为文件名
  • 保留段落结构、标题层级和列表格式
  • 正确处理代码块、引用块等特殊格式
  • 智能处理图片链接和内嵌媒体

2. 精准选择内容片段

当只需要保存网页的特定部分时,MarkDownload提供了灵活的选择功能。先选中需要的文本内容,再点击扩展图标,即可仅转换选中部分。

使用场景

  • 保存文章中的关键段落
  • 提取技术文档中的代码示例
  • 收集产品说明中的规格参数
  • 摘录学术论文的重要结论

在Chrome浏览器中选择特定文本内容进行转换,避免保存无关信息

3. 批量处理多个标签页

对于需要收集多个相关网页的场景,MarkDownload提供了批量下载功能。可以一次性将当前窗口中的所有标签页转换为Markdown文件,极大提高工作效率。

批量操作流程

  1. 打开所有需要保存的网页标签页
  2. 右键点击任意标签页
  3. 选择"Download All Tabs as Markdown"
  4. 系统自动为每个网页生成独立的Markdown文件

批量下载多个标签页内容,适合多文章收集和整理

4. 丰富的自定义选项

MarkDownload提供了高度可定制的设置选项,满足不同用户的个性化需求:

标题模板:自定义生成文件的命名规则,支持使用{title}{date}等变量

前后模板:在生成的Markdown文件开头和结尾添加自定义内容,如元数据、标签、摘要等

格式选项

  • 标题样式:Setext风格或Atx风格
  • 代码块格式:缩进式或围栏式
  • 链接样式:内联式、引用式或纯文本
  • 图片处理:保留原链接、下载到本地或转换为Obsidian格式

5. 上下文菜单快捷操作

通过右键菜单提供多种快捷操作:

  • 下载当前标签页为Markdown
  • 下载选中内容为Markdown
  • 复制标签页URL为Markdown链接
  • 复制选中内容为Markdown文本
  • 复制图片为Markdown嵌入

使用指南:从安装到高级配置

安装方法

通过浏览器商店安装

  1. 打开Chrome网上应用店、Firefox附加组件商店或Edge扩展商店
  2. 搜索"MarkDownload"
  3. 点击"添加到浏览器"按钮

手动安装开发版本

  1. 克隆项目仓库:git clone https://gitcode.com/gh_mirrors/ma/markdownload
  2. 在浏览器中打开扩展管理页面
  3. 启用"开发者模式"
  4. 点击"加载已解压的扩展程序"
  5. 选择项目中的src文件夹

基础使用步骤

转换整个网页

  1. 访问需要保存的网页
  2. 点击浏览器工具栏中的MarkDownload图标
  3. 在弹出的预览界面中检查内容
  4. 点击"Download"按钮保存为.md文件

转换选中内容

  1. 在网页中选中需要的文本
  2. 点击MarkDownload图标
  3. 选择"Selected Text"选项
  4. 确认内容后下载

高级配置技巧

自定义模板变量: MarkDownload支持多种模板变量,可以在设置中灵活配置:

--- created: {date:YYYY-MM-DDTHH:mm:ss} (UTC {date:Z}) tags: [{keywords}] source: {baseURI} author: {byline} --- # {pageTitle} > ## 摘要 > {excerpt} ---

变量说明

  • {title}:文章标题
  • {pageTitle}:页面标题
  • {date:FORMAT}:格式化日期时间
  • {keywords}:页面关键词
  • {byline}:作者信息
  • {baseURI}:页面URL

与Obsidian集成

  1. 在Obsidian中安装"Advanced Obsidian URI"社区插件
  2. 在MarkDownload设置中配置Obsidian集成
  3. 转换的Markdown文件可以直接保存到Obsidian库中

Firefox浏览器中的MarkDownload设置界面,支持丰富的自定义选项

实际应用场景与案例

场景一:学术研究资料收集

问题:研究生需要收集50篇相关论文的摘要和关键结论

传统方法:手动复制粘贴,整理格式,耗时约8小时

使用MarkDownload

  1. 批量打开所有论文页面
  2. 使用"Download All Tabs"功能
  3. 自动生成结构化的Markdown文件
  4. 在Obsidian中统一管理和搜索

效率提升:时间缩短至30分钟,格式统一,便于后续引用

场景二:技术文档整理

问题:开发团队需要整理API文档和技术规范

传统方法:保存为PDF或HTML,难以编辑和更新

使用MarkDownload

  1. 转换技术文档为Markdown格式
  2. 保留代码块和格式
  3. 可以直接在Git仓库中管理
  4. 支持版本控制和协作编辑

场景三:内容创作素材库

问题:自媒体作者需要收集行业资讯和灵感素材

传统方法:使用书签或笔记软件,信息分散

使用MarkDownload

  1. 每天收集相关文章
  2. 自动添加标签和来源信息
  3. 建立分类素材库
  4. 快速检索和引用历史素材

技术实现原理

MarkDownload的核心技术栈确保了转换的准确性和效率:

内容提取层:基于Mozilla的Readability.js,智能识别网页主体内容,去除噪音元素

格式转换层:使用Turndown.js将HTML转换为Markdown,支持GitHub风格的Markdown扩展

模板引擎:内置Moment.js处理日期格式化,支持自定义变量替换

编辑器组件:集成CodeMirror提供实时预览和编辑功能

浏览器兼容:通过WebExtension Polyfill确保跨浏览器一致性

总结与展望

MarkDownload作为一款专业的网页转Markdown工具,解决了信息收集和整理的痛点问题。它的核心价值体现在:

效率提升:将传统耗时的手动操作自动化,节省大量时间

格式完整:保持原始内容的格式和结构,便于后续编辑和使用

灵活定制:丰富的配置选项满足不同用户的个性化需求

隐私保护:本地处理确保数据安全,无需担心隐私泄露

生态集成:与Obsidian等笔记软件的深度集成,构建完整的知识管理流程

随着信息量的爆炸式增长,高效的信息收集和整理工具变得越来越重要。MarkDownload不仅是一个简单的格式转换工具,更是现代数字工作流中的重要一环。无论你是学生、研究人员、开发者还是内容创作者,都能从中获得实实在在的效率提升。

未来,随着人工智能技术的发展,我们可以期待更智能的内容识别和分类功能。但就目前而言,MarkDownload已经提供了一个成熟、稳定、高效的解决方案,值得每一个需要处理网页内容的人尝试和使用。


使用建议

  1. 从简单网页开始尝试,逐步熟悉各项功能
  2. 根据个人需求配置模板和格式选项
  3. 结合Obsidian等工具构建个人知识体系
  4. 定期备份配置,避免设置丢失

注意事项

  • 部分复杂网页的转换效果可能不理想
  • 动态加载的内容需要页面完全加载后再转换
  • 建议在使用前阅读官方用户指南了解详细功能

开始你的高效信息收集之旅吧!

【免费下载链接】markdownloadA Firefox and Google Chrome extension to clip websites and download them into a readable markdown file.项目地址: https://gitcode.com/gh_mirrors/ma/markdownload

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

http://www.jsqmd.com/news/795310/

相关文章:

  • 基于Claude Code构建个人AI助手:TropicClaw架构解析与实战部署
  • 免费iOS激活锁绕过终极指南:AppleRa1n图形化工具完全解析
  • 数字预失真技术:突破超低失真测量中的信号源瓶颈
  • 海口代理记账公司排行:合规服务实力盘点 - 奔跑123
  • 苹果设备激活锁终极解锁指南:5分钟免费绕过iOS 15-16限制
  • Chrome浏览器如何通过markdownReader插件实现本地Markdown文件的专业级阅读体验?
  • 触控集成设计:从创意到原型的技术实现与交互考量
  • 2026年无锡整木定制品牌深度横评:5大实木定制厂家全面对比指南 - 优质企业观察收录
  • 算法基础(十二)——主方法:快速求解常见递归式
  • 2026年十大3D扫描仪品牌榜单及选购指南 - 工业三维扫描仪评测
  • 开源中间件IoTDM:破解物联网数据孤岛,实现异构设备统一管理
  • 抖音批量下载器:一站式自动化解决方案,高效管理你的视频收藏
  • 企业级AI助手运行时HybridClaw:从架构解析到Slack集成部署实战
  • MemoFlow:基于情绪与空间维度的智能记忆管理系统实践
  • 3分钟掌握WindowResizer:打破Windows窗口尺寸限制的终极方案
  • STM32-寄存器实现软件模拟IIC
  • 如何用G-Helper让ROG笔记本重获精准色彩:从色彩失落到视觉盛宴的探索之旅
  • 构建本地AI记忆中枢:隐私优先的电脑活动追踪与智能查询系统
  • 从软件到硬件:FPGA流水线CPU设计与VHDL实践指南
  • 微信机器人WeixinBot完整指南:从零构建自动化微信应用
  • 3步实战部署Stream-rec:多平台直播录制完全指南
  • 2026年ORP仪选购指南:如何根据口碑、评价与品质选择合适品牌? - 品牌推荐大师
  • 从《羊毛战记》看芯片设计:EDA工具如何构建数字世界的“地堡”
  • 妇科凝胶厂家选购指南:如何选择靠谱的妇科凝胶生产厂家 - 速递信息
  • 2026年武汉GEO优化与短视频代运营完全指南:中小企业精准获客与转化闭环 - 优质企业观察收录
  • 动态频谱共享:从技术原理到实战部署的全面解析
  • 2026年无锡护墙板与实木柜定制选购指南 - 优质企业观察收录
  • QKeyMapper完全指南:免费实现Windows键鼠手柄全能映射的终极解决方案
  • ARM Thumb指令集架构与优化实践
  • Obsidian-Zettelkasten终极指南:20+模板构建你的第二大脑